Friday Night Lights

in #sportstalk7 years ago

It's high School football season and tonight I decided to go have a look at Pueblo West HS and see how good they looked. I have definitely seen better teams around Colorado but this team is set to make another run at the State Playoffs this year.

Pueblo won this one in a blowout 40-0 so it was not much of a game but it was fun to chat with some friends up in the stands.

This band sure got a lot of work in tonight because they played after every score. I really enjoy watching high school sporting g events. I just wish Colorado in general played a better brand of football like some other places in the country.

I taught with a gentleman, Greg Toal for over 30 years, and we became close friends.

In 33 years as a head coach, Greg Toal racked up a 305-55-2 record.

This is one great guy who could motivate a slog to run the 100 yard dash.

Just a few of his accomplishments would include:

River Dell HS
State Championship 1985, 1987

Hackensack HS
State Championship 1992, 93, 94, 95, 96

Don Bosco Prep HS
State Championship 2002, 03, 06, 07, 08, 09, 10, 11, 15

While at Don Bosco Prep, his team won two National Championships, in 2009 and again in 2011.
